Navigating Pediatric Sepsis and Health Disparities
This chapter explores the critical role of surrogate outcomes in managing pediatric sepsis, highlighting the innovative Phoenix criteria for tracking patient progress and organ dysfunction. It addresses the challenges faced by non-English speaking families and the disparities in sepsis care across different resource settings. The chapter emphasizes urgent interventions, timely treatments, and the importance of understanding both the infection and patient complexities in improving health outcomes.
